bugfix: CloseIO should return correct status code

Signed-off-by: Wei Fu <fuweid89@gmail.com>
This commit is contained in:
Wei Fu 2018-10-28 12:08:59 +08:00
parent c4446665cb
commit 00ba92364c

View File

@ -460,7 +460,7 @@ func (l *local) CloseIO(ctx context.Context, r *api.CloseIORequest, _ ...grpc.Ca
} }
if r.Stdin { if r.Stdin {
if err := p.CloseIO(ctx); err != nil { if err := p.CloseIO(ctx); err != nil {
return nil, err return nil, errdefs.ToGRPC(err)
} }
} }
return empty, nil return empty, nil